About this book
Before we found the giant squid, we dreamed of the kraken. Before paleontologists dug up dinosaurs, legends whispered of dragons. Inventing the Wild is a colorful, curiosity-driven journey through the creatures humanity imagined first—and the real animals science later revealed hiding behind the myths.
Written with warmth, wit, and wonder, this book turns folklore into an educational playground, perfect for teachers and lifelong learners who love connecting imagination with discovery. Rather than focusing on what's false, Inventing the Wild celebrates how imagination helps science progress—how the stories we tell shape the questions we ask.
